Output 71e62b28227a9484fc53324d8dc88b6aa744775a904482549d1e98f9546a5e6c:1

value
1496655045
script pubkey
OP_0 OP_PUSHBYTES_20 897e4d1b60fa889cdc809d8e51ebf84240eb220e
address
bc1q39ly6xmql2yfehyqnk89r6lcgfqwkgswm86lln
transaction
71e62b28227a9484fc53324d8dc88b6aa744775a904482549d1e98f9546a5e6c
confirmations
326499
spent
true